How Subfloor Water Extraction Works

Subfloor water extraction is a complex process that needs the right equipment and expertise. Our team will assess the damage, extract the water, and dry the area completely. Fast extraction and efficient drying are critical to preventing further damage and preventing mold growth.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ry the area. Our team will also identify any hidden dangers and take necessary safety precautions.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Our team will use state-of-the-art equipment to extract the water from your subfloor, including heavy-duty pumps and high-capacity vacuums.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and increase efficiency.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the area completely and prevent mold growth. Our team will also monitor humidity levels to ensure the area is completely dry before finishing.

Step 4: Material Removal and Reconstruction

If any materials were damaged beyond repair, we’ll remove and replace them with new ones. Our team will also rebuild and renovate the affected area to match the original condition.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ost In Irving, TX

The cost of subfloor water extraction in Irving, TX, var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ions.
Material removal and repl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Type and quantity of materials damaged, labor costs, and local conditions.
Reconstruction and renovation $2,000 – $10,000 Scope of work, materials and labor costs, and local conditions.
Emergency services (after hours or weekends) 10% – 20% more Time of day, day of the week, and availability of technicians.
